HARPER'S WEEKLY, New York, Nov. 5, 1881 

* 19th century football game
* A. B. Frost illustration


The prime print in this issue is the doublepage centerfold, which is one of the best football centerfolds of the19th century to be had.
The double page is captioned: "A Game of Foot-Ball---A 'Scrummage' at the Close" which was drawn by the famed artist A. B. Frost. Very displayable as such.
Among other prints are a full front page: "The Blockade of Street Travel in New York" shows 6 scenes; four prints relating to "The Lincoln Monument"; scenes: "In the South of Holland"
Full page shows 6 scenes of "In the South of Holland" plus more.
Sixteen pages, very tiny binding holes at the center of the centerfold, a repair to the reverse of the centerfold, some general foxing.
